Exercise and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D): Emerging Research from Dr. Meghan Edmondson

According to the National Institute for Mental Health, nearly 11 percent of children in the United States aged 5-17 have been diagnosed with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), a common neurodevelopmental disorder that results in difficulties with focused attention, impulsiveness and hyperactivity.
